访问查询错误

时间:2012-06-22 17:36:39

标签: sql ms-access

我的访问查询出现语法错误,但我看不出它是什么。

  

错误:SELECT语句包含保留字或参数   错误拼写或丢失的名称,或者说错误不正确。

查询:

 SELECT W.[skid number]             AS SkidNum,
       W.job                       AS JobNum,
       W.[job skid number]         AS JobSkidNum,
       W.form                      AS Form,
       W.DATE                      AS DATE,
       W.shift                     AS Shift,
       W.[team member number]      AS Operator,
       W.[roll tender number]      AS Helper,
       W.weight                    AS Weight,
       W. lbs                      AS Pounds,
       ( W.weight / W.lbs ) * 1000 AS Sheets,
       W.press                     AS Press
FROM   [press 1a skid entry] W
UNION ALL
SELECT SF.[skid number]        AS SkidNum,
       SF.job                  AS JobNum,
       SF.[job skid number]    AS JobSkidNum,
       SF.form                 AS Form,
       SF.DATE                 AS DATE,
       SF.shift                AS Shift,
       SF.[team member number] AS Operator,
       SF.[roll tender number] AS Helper,
       ""                      AS Weight,
       ""                      AS Pounds,
       SF.[total sheets]       AS Sheets,
       SF.press                AS Press
FROM   [sheet fed 1a skid entry] SF; 

2 个答案:

答案 0 :(得分:4)

您有一个名为DATE的列,这是一个reserved word in MS Access

如果您想使用DATE,请在其旁边放置括号[DATE]

答案 1 :(得分:3)

您使用了单词Date,这是一个保留字。

您可以查看保留字here

列表